Common Side Effects of Facial Fillers

The journey to enhance one’s beauty with facial fillers often comes with its fair share of possible side effects. Common reactions include redness, swelling, and bruising at the injection site, typically resolving within a few days. Some individuals may also experience itching or slight discomfort. These side effects are generally considered normal and a sign that your body is adjusting to the filler.

In rare instances, more severe side effects can occur, such as infection, allergic reactions, or the formation of lumps under the skin. Even rarer are complications like vascular occlusion, where the filler accidentally blocks a blood vessel, leading to tissue damage. Awareness and prompt attention to any adverse reactions can significantly mitigate health risks.

What to Do If You Experience Side Effects

If you experience side effects following a facial filler treatment, first assess whether they fall within the realm of common, expected reactions. Mild swelling, redness, and bruising typically don’t require medical intervention and should improve with time.

However, if you notice signs of infection (such as increased redness, warmth, or pus), severe pain, vision changes, or any other concerning symptoms, contact your provider immediately. In cases where the provider is unable to resolve the issue, seek medical attention promptly to prevent more serious health complications.

FAQs about Facial Fillers and Their Side Effects

Are facial fillers safe? Yes, when administered by a qualified and experienced provider, facial fillers are considered safe. However, as with any medical procedure, they carry potential risks and side effects.

How long do the effects of facial fillers last? The duration of the effects varies depending on the type of filler used, the area treated, and the individual’s metabolism. Generally, results can last anywhere from 6 months to 2 years.

Can the side effects of facial fillers be permanent? While most side effects are temporary and resolve on their own, there are rare instances where complications like scarring or lump formation could be more long-lasting. Choosing an experienced provider can greatly reduce these risks.
